Mastering Remote IoT SSH On AWS: The Ultimate Guide For Tech Enthusiasts

efi

Hey there, tech wizards and digital nomads! If you're diving into the world of IoT (Internet of Things) and exploring the wonders of remote access through SSH (Secure Shell) on AWS (Amazon Web Services), you've landed in the right place. Remote IoT SSH on AWS is more than just a buzzword—it's the future of smart, scalable, and secure device management. Let's break it down and make it simple for you to grasp, even if you're just starting out in this tech-savvy jungle.

Imagine this: you're chilling at home or sipping coffee in a remote corner of the world, and you need to control or monitor your IoT devices. Sounds impossible? Not anymore! With AWS as your backbone and SSH as your secure pathway, managing IoT devices remotely becomes a breeze. This setup is not just convenient but also super secure, ensuring that your data doesn't fall into the wrong hands.

So, buckle up because we're about to dive deep into the world of remote IoT SSH on AWS. Whether you're a beginner or a seasoned pro, this guide will arm you with the knowledge and tools to take your IoT game to the next level. Let's get rolling!

Read also:
  • Everything You Need To Know About Burger King Chicken Fries
  • Understanding the Basics of IoT

    Before we jump into the nitty-gritty of remote IoT SSH on AWS, let's break down what IoT really means. IoT, or the Internet of Things, is all about connecting everyday devices to the internet, making them smarter and more interactive. Think of your smart fridge, fitness tracker, or even your car—these are all part of the IoT ecosystem. But how does it all work?

    IoT devices collect data through sensors and share it with other devices or systems via the internet. This interconnectedness allows for real-time monitoring, automation, and data analysis, which can revolutionize industries from healthcare to manufacturing.

    Why IoT Matters in Today’s World

    IoT isn’t just a trend; it’s a game-changer. With billions of devices connected worldwide, IoT is driving efficiency, innovation, and convenience across various sectors. For instance, in agriculture, IoT sensors help monitor soil conditions and optimize water usage. In healthcare, wearable devices track vital signs and alert doctors in real-time. The possibilities are endless!

    What is SSH and Why is It Essential?

    SSH, or Secure Shell, is like the secret handshake of the tech world. It’s a protocol that allows you to securely connect to a remote computer or device over an unsecured network. Think of it as a digital fortress protecting your data from prying eyes. When you’re dealing with IoT devices, SSH ensures that your commands and data are transmitted securely, reducing the risk of hacking or unauthorized access.

    How SSH Works in IoT

    SSH in IoT works by creating an encrypted tunnel between your local machine and the IoT device. This tunnel ensures that all communication is private and tamper-proof. Whether you’re updating firmware, monitoring device performance, or troubleshooting issues, SSH provides the security and reliability you need.

    Introducing AWS: The Backbone of Remote IoT SSH

    AWS, or Amazon Web Services, is like the powerhouse that fuels your IoT dreams. It’s a cloud computing platform offering a wide range of services, from storage and databases to machine learning and analytics. When it comes to remote IoT SSH, AWS provides the infrastructure and tools needed to manage IoT devices efficiently and securely.

    Read also:
  • Yvette Crichton The Rising Star Taking The World By Storm
  • Key AWS Services for IoT

    Here’s a quick rundown of the AWS services that play a crucial role in IoT management:

    • AWS IoT Core: Enables secure and reliable communication between devices and the cloud.
    • AWS Lambda: Runs code in response to events without requiring server management.
    • AWS IoT Device Management: Helps you onboard, organize, monitor, and remotely manage IoT devices at scale.
    • Amazon EC2: Provides scalable computing capacity to run SSH-enabled servers for IoT devices.

    Setting Up Remote IoT SSH on AWS

    Now that you understand the basics, let’s dive into the setup process. Setting up remote IoT SSH on AWS involves several steps, but don’t worry—we’ll walk you through each one.

    Step 1: Create an AWS Account

    If you haven’t already, sign up for an AWS account. It’s free for the first year under the AWS Free Tier, so you can experiment without breaking the bank.

    Step 2: Launch an EC2 Instance

    Once your account is ready, launch an EC2 instance. This will act as your remote server where you’ll configure SSH access. Choose an instance type that suits your needs—t2.micro is a great starting point for beginners.

    Step 3: Configure Security Groups

    Security is key when dealing with remote access. Configure your EC2 instance’s security group to allow SSH traffic (port 22) only from trusted IP addresses. This ensures that only authorized users can connect to your server.

    Step 4: Connect to Your EC2 Instance via SSH

    Use an SSH client like PuTTY (Windows) or Terminal (Mac/Linux) to connect to your EC2 instance. You’ll need the private key (.pem file) generated during the setup process. Once connected, you can start managing your IoT devices remotely.

    Securing Your IoT Devices with SSH

    Security should always be a top priority when dealing with IoT devices. Here are some best practices to keep your setup safe:

    • Use Strong Passwords: Avoid using default passwords and opt for complex ones instead.
    • Enable Two-Factor Authentication (2FA): Add an extra layer of security by requiring a second form of verification.
    • Regularly Update Firmware: Keep your devices and software up to date to patch vulnerabilities.
    • Monitor Logs: Keep an eye on your server logs to detect and respond to suspicious activities.

    Best Practices for Remote IoT SSH on AWS

    Here are some pro tips to make the most out of your remote IoT SSH setup on AWS:

    • Automate Tasks: Use AWS Lambda to automate repetitive tasks, freeing up your time for more important things.
    • Optimize Costs: Monitor your AWS usage and adjust resources as needed to avoid unexpected bills.
    • Document Everything: Keep detailed records of your setup and configurations for future reference.

    Overcoming Common Challenges

    While setting up remote IoT SSH on AWS is straightforward, you might encounter a few challenges along the way. Here’s how to tackle them:

    • Connection Issues: Double-check your security group settings and ensure that the correct ports are open.
    • Performance Bottlenecks: Optimize your EC2 instance type and storage to handle the workload efficiently.
    • Data Privacy Concerns: Encrypt sensitive data and adhere to compliance standards like GDPR or HIPAA.

    Real-World Applications of Remote IoT SSH on AWS

    Let’s take a look at some real-world examples of how remote IoT SSH on AWS is being used:

    • Smart Homes: Control lighting, thermostats, and security systems remotely for enhanced convenience and safety.
    • Industrial Automation: Monitor and manage machinery in real-time, reducing downtime and improving efficiency.
    • Healthcare: Enable remote patient monitoring and telemedicine services, improving healthcare accessibility.

    Data and Statistics

    According to a recent report by Statista, the global IoT market is expected to reach $1.5 trillion by 2030. Additionally, AWS dominates the cloud computing market, capturing over 32% of the global share. These numbers highlight the growing importance of IoT and cloud services in modern technology.

    Future Trends in Remote IoT SSH on AWS

    The future of remote IoT SSH on AWS looks promising. With advancements in edge computing, 5G networks, and artificial intelligence, IoT devices will become even more powerful and efficient. AWS continues to innovate, offering new services and tools to enhance IoT capabilities.

    Preparing for the Future

    To stay ahead of the curve, invest in learning new technologies and keeping your skills up to date. Attend workshops, webinars, and conferences to network with other professionals and gain insights into the latest trends.

    Conclusion

    So there you have it—a comprehensive guide to mastering remote IoT SSH on AWS. Whether you’re managing smart home devices or overseeing industrial automation systems, this setup offers unparalleled security, scalability, and convenience. Remember to follow best practices, keep your systems updated, and always prioritize security.

    Now it’s your turn! Share your thoughts in the comments below or explore other articles on our site to deepen your knowledge. The tech world is evolving rapidly, and staying informed is the key to success. Happy coding and keep innovating!

    Table of Contents

    Automatic SSH Key Pair Rotation via AWS Systems Manager Fleet Manager
    Automatic SSH Key Pair Rotation via AWS Systems Manager Fleet Manager
    Unlocking The Power Of Remote SSH IoT A Comprehensive Guide
    Unlocking The Power Of Remote SSH IoT A Comprehensive Guide
    Unveiling the Power of AWS IoT Remote SSH
    Unveiling the Power of AWS IoT Remote SSH

    YOU MIGHT ALSO LIKE